How Does Spinal Cord Stimulation Work?
The Evoke™ SmartSCS™ Therapy is a spinal cord stimulation therapy. Spinal cord stimulation (or SCS therapy) is a safe and effective treatment that has been in use for over 55 years.2
- SCS therapy uses a small implantable device to deliver tiny electrical pulses to your spinal cord.
- These pulses interrupt your body’s pain signals before they reach your brain, reducing the sensation of pain.
- One of the advantages of SCS therapy is that you can try it before deciding on a permanent implant.

Your Journey with Evoke™ SmartSCS™ Therapy
You start with a trial period to find out if the therapy is right for you before moving forward with a long-term implant.

Consultation
Meet with a pain specialist to review your history and discuss whether Evoke™ SmartSCS™ Therapy could be right for you.

Trial
Try Evoke™ SmartSCS™ Therapy for a short period (typically 3-7 days) to see how your body responds and if it provides meaningful relief.

Implant
If the trial is successful, a small device is implanted under the skin during a same day procedure. Most patients recover in 6–8 weeks before resuming normal activity.

Follow Up
Your care team will support you and fine-tune your therapy to help keep relief consistent.
